New Patna Master Plan to be Revealed on July 7
The much-awaited master-plan of the state capital will be made public on July 7, state Urban Development Minister Ashwini Kumar Choubey said in Patna on Wednesday adding for the next two months, the government will seek opinion from the public before giving it a final nod.
The plan of greater Patna under the Jawaharlal Nehru National Urbanization Scheme comes with a price tag of whopping Rs. 500 crore and includes plan for an overall beautification of the capital with emphasis on tourism, Choubey said. "We are going to establish a system in which the people of Patna will have as much input in the redesigning of the city as much as the concerned experts and bureaucrats," the minister said adding there will be a complete ban on posters and graffiti on public walls, particularly dirty movie posters that deface the entire city giving it a look of a giant ghetto.

"People of Patna can imagine how serious the Nitish government is about improving the image of Patna and the lifestyles of its citizens by the sheer cost of the plan," Choubey said.
The Urban Minister also ridiculed the Rashtriya Janata Dal (RJD) leaders for objecting to the government's urbanization plan. "For fifteen years, the RJD government allowed illegal contractors to construct building in complete violation of city laws and by-laws and now that we are trying to straighten up their mess, they are shedding crocodile tears about the landowners and farmers being dislocated," he said. source: http://www.patnadaily.com/news2006/june/062906/patna_master_plan_coming_up.html
